聚驱中、后期井网加密对聚驱效果影响的物理模拟实验研究
Study to the physical simulation experiment about the influences of well pattern infilling on polymer flooding effect during middle-later polymer flooding stages

林涛,李宜强,李梅
LIN Tao1,LI Yi-qiang2,LI Mei2(1.Exploration and Development Research Institute of Daqing Oilfield Compang Ltd.

摘要(Abstract):

为了研究聚驱中、后期利用井网加密方式改善油层发育和连通较差区块的聚合物驱开发效果的可行性,在室内采用大型平面物理模型开展了聚驱中、后期井网加密物理模拟实验。实验结果表明,聚驱中、后期利用井网加密可以进一步改善聚驱开发效果,且加密时机越早越好。
Physical simulation experiments about well pattern infilling during middle-later polymer flooding stages are launched adopting the indoor large-scale planar physical model,in order to analyze the feasibility of improving polymer flooding effect on reservoir development and poorer blocks connectivity through the way of well pattern infilling during middle-later polymer flooding stages.Results obtained from the experiments indicate that well pattern infilling during middle-later polymer flooding stages will improve the polymer flooding effect,and the earlier of the infilling time the better.
